create_app
|
||||
==========
|
||||
|
||||
:synopsis: Creates an application directory structure for the specified application name.
|
||||
|
||||
This command allows you to specify the --template option where you can indicate
|
||||
a template directory structure to use as your default.
|
||||
|
||||
The --diagram option generates the models.py and admin.py from a .dia file.
|
||||
|
||||
|
||||
Example Usage
|
||||
-------------
|
||||
|
||||
All examples assume your current directory is the project directory and
|
||||
settings.py is under it.
|
||||
|
||||
::
|
||||
|
||||
# Get command help
|
||||
./manage.py create_app --help
|
||||
|
||||
::
|
||||
|
||||
# Generate models.py and admin.py from [APP_NAME].dia file. This file should
|
||||
# be placed in the settings.py directory.
|
||||
./manage.py create_app -d APP_NAME
